find the missing variable for the following direct variation k= -2; (x, -8)

Respuesta :

temitopefasola11
temitopefasola11 temitopefasola11
  • 14-03-2020

Answer:

4

Explanation:

y ¤ x...where ¤ represents the Greek alpha sign...

y = k • x

-8 = -2 • x

-8/-2 = x

4 = x
